There's something magical about a Jeep.  They break down all the time and leak oil in the driveway like no other, yet they have loyalists, enthusiasts, sorority girls, and suburbanites that buy them up at a rapid clip.  My prediction is these go the way of the 'reborn FJ Land Cruiser' that came out a little more than a decade ago.  Bring back the International Harvester Scout!  50 years ago that had Dana 44s front and rear and a transfer case that was the envy of all Jeepers.  We had one to pull tine harrows and hay rakes to keep the hours off our tractors.  It was a beauty in the eyes of few, but I'm not sure I don't prefer it to this Bronco.
